6. COOKIES AND TRACKING TECHNOLOGIES

We use cookies, web beacons, pixels, and similar tracking technologies to collect information about your browsing activities on our Platform and to allow the Platform to recognize your device during subsequent visits.

6.1 Types of Cookies We Use

  • Essential Cookies: These cookies are necessary for the Platform to function properly and cannot be switched off in our systems. They are usually set in response to actions made by you, such as setting your privacy preferences, logging in, or filling in forms.
  • Analytical/Performance Cookies: These cookies allow us to count visits and traffic sources so we can measure and improve the performance of our Platform. They help us know which pages are the most and least popular and see how visitors move around the Platform.
  • Functionality Cookies: These cookies enable the Platform to provide enhanced functionality and personalization. They may be set by us or by third-party providers whose services we have added to our pages.
  • Targeting Cookies: These cookies may be set through our Platform by our advertising partners. They may be used by those companies to build a profile of your interests and show you relevant advertisements on other sites.

6.2 Managing Cookies

Most web browsers allow you to control cookies through their settings preferences. However, if you limit the ability of websites to set cookies, you may worsen your overall user experience and/or lose access to certain features of our Platform.

For more detailed information about cookies and how we use them, please visit our Cookie Policy.

6.3 Do Not Track

Some browsers have a "Do Not Track" feature that lets you tell websites that you do not want to have your online activities tracked. At this time, we do not respond to browser "Do Not Track" signals, but we do provide you the option to opt out of interest-based advertising. To learn more about interest-based advertising or to opt-out of this type of advertising by participating ad networks, please visit http://www.aboutads.info/choices.

7. YOUR PRIVACY RIGHTS

Depending on your location, you may have certain rights regarding your personal information. These may include:

7.1 Access and Portability

You have the right to request a copy of the personal information we hold about you. You may also have the right to receive this information in a structured, commonly used, and machine-readable format.

7.2 Correction

You have the right to request that we correct any inaccurate or incomplete personal information we hold about you.

7.3 Deletion

You have the right to request that we delete your personal information in certain circumstances, such as when it is no longer necessary for the purposes for which it was collected.

7.4 Restriction of Processing

You have the right to request that we restrict the processing of your personal information in certain circumstances, such as when you contest the accuracy of the data.

7.5 Objection

You have the right to object to the processing of your personal information in certain circumstances, such as when the processing is based on our legitimate interests.

7.6 Withdrawal of Consent

Where we rely on your consent to process your personal information, you have the right to withdraw your consent at any time.

7.7 Complaint

You have the right to lodge a complaint with a supervisory authority if you believe that our processing of your personal information violates applicable law.

To exercise any of these rights, please contact us using the information provided in the "Contact Us" section below. We will respond to your request within the timeframe required by applicable law.

Please note that we may need to verify your identity before processing your request. In some cases, we may need to keep certain information for recordkeeping purposes, to complete transactions, or to comply with our legal obligations.

8.1 Legal Basis for Processing (EEA, UK, and Switzerland)

If you are located in the EEA, UK, or Switzerland, we will only process your personal information when we have a legal basis to do so. The legal basis will depend on the purposes for which we have collected and use your personal information. In almost all cases, the legal basis will be one of the following:

  • Consent: You have consented to the processing of your personal information for one or more specific purposes.
  • Performance of a Contract: Processing is necessary for the performance of a contract with you or to take steps at your request before entering into a contract.
  • Legal Obligation: Processing is necessary for compliance with a legal obligation to which we are subject.
  • Legitimate Interests: Processing is necessary for the purposes of the legitimate interests pursued by us or by a third party, except where such interests are overridden by your interests or fundamental rights and freedoms.
